2021 Kitzingen Wilhelmsberg Riesling trocken, Franconia/Franken, Germany

Clear, relatively cool yellow-fruity aroma with planty to herbal and delicately floral aromas. Completely dry, restrained, predominantly light fruit, clearly planty to herbal aromas, relatively lively acidity, some tannic grip, some persistence, mineral hints, good to very good finish.

Best to drink: Bis 2025+. What our ratings mean
